It is not every day you see a crowd roar as soon as the first note hits. On July 29, 2025, Rod Stewart opened his Charlotte concert with “Infatuation” and the energy was instant. Wearing a crisp white jacket and a multi-colored shirt, he moved across the stage with the ease of someone who has done this thousands of times. The fans were singing along before the chorus even hit, proving that some songs never lose their magic.

Stewart’s voice cut through the summer night, confident but playful giving every lyric a punch that felt both familiar and exciting. The band and backup singers in matching white dresses added layers of sound, making each note shimmer. The emotion in the performance was not heavy but alive, like a story unfolding that the crowd could feel in their bones.

After that electric start, the night shifted into a reflective but uplifting tone. From the excitement of “Infatuation” Stewart moved into “Forever Young,” a song that felt like a gentle nudge toward hope and celebration. The transition was smooth, almost like turning a page in a favorite book where the story deepens and the connection grows stronger.

“Forever Young” felt like a gift to the audience. Stewart, now in a bright yellow jacket, interacted with fans, letting them feel part of the performance. A guitar solo and drum solo gave the song extra layers, while Stewart’s final bow carried a quiet gratitude. The crowd responded with applause and cheers that stretched across the pavilion.

Rod Stewart has built a career on his ability to mix emotion with showmanship. Nights like Charlotte show that his style is timeless, blending charm, strength and warmth in every performance.
